Potassium in PDB 4nak: Arabidopsis Thaliana Ispd in Complex with Pentabromo-Pseudilin

Enzymatic activity of Arabidopsis Thaliana Ispd in Complex with Pentabromo-Pseudilin

All present enzymatic activity of Arabidopsis Thaliana Ispd in Complex with Pentabromo-Pseudilin:
2.7.7.60;

Protein crystallography data

The structure of Arabidopsis Thaliana Ispd in Complex with Pentabromo-Pseudilin, PDB code: 4nak was solved by A.Kunfermann, M.Witschel, B.Illarionov, R.Martin, M.Rottmann, H.W.Hoffken, M.Seet, W.Eisenreich, H.-J.Knolker, M.Fischer, A.Bacher, M.Groll, F.Diederich,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 10.00 / 1.80
Space group H 3 2
Cell size a, b, c (Å), α, β, γ (°) 75.240, 75.240, 224.140, 90.00, 90.00, 120.00
R / Rfree (%) 19.1 / 21.8

Reference:

A.Kunfermann, M.Witschel, B.Illarionov, R.Martin, M.Rottmann, H.W.Hoffken, M.Seet, W.Eisenreich, H.J.Knolker, M.Fischer, A.Bacher, M.Groll, F.Diederich. Pseudilins: Halogenated, Allosteric Inhibitors of the Non-Mevalonate Pathway Enzyme Ispd. Angew.Chem.Int.Ed.Engl. V. 53 2235 2014.
ISSN: ISSN 1433-7851
PubMed: 24446431
DOI: 10.1002/ANIE.201309557
